Live Race Control System
For this test event, standard racing rules are relaxed. However, the live Race Control flag system must be followed at all times.
Failure to follow flag instructions may result in penalties.
On race day, IFWL will post the official entry list JSON in Discord. This will act as the official βRed Flagβ restart reference.If the following message appears in Discord:RED FLAG INITIATED β Please return to pits and send a screenshot of standings into DiscordAll drivers must:
Safely return to the pits.
you must send a screenshot of the standings into the designated Discord channel.
If another team has already posted the screenshot, do NOT post another.
IFWL may take up to 30 minutes to restart the server.Upon restart:
Up to 30 minutes of practice may be enabled.
The race will resume based on the shared leaderboard positions.
Time used for restart will be deducted from the remaining race time.
Example:
If 2 hours remain and a red flag is called, IFWL may deduct up to 30 minutes from the remaining race time.
If a red flag is called within the final 30 minutes:
The race will resume with the remaining 30 minutes.
No time deduction will be applied.
After a server restart, the following message will appear:GREEN FLAG β Practice session live β please join with primary driver into server
Only shown after a restart.
Free Practice will be enabled for 15 minutes.
Teams must rejoin and prepare for race restart.
If a qualifying session appears after race completion, ignore it. Once the race timer ends, the event is complete.
When Race Control is satisfied the server is stable:GREEN FLAG β Race lead has control β race pace within 45 secondsThe race leader must bring the field up to race pace within 45 seconds of this message.If shown after a VSC formation or VSC pits, the race leader must accelerate to race pace within 45 seconds.
Message:VIRTUAL SAFETY CAR (FORMATION / REDUCED SPEED) β Remain in formation. 1st gear, enable limiter, no overtaking. Await updateProcedure:
Priority is determined by the driver in P1.
Immediately reduce speed safely.
Select 1st gear.
Enable pit limiter.
No overtaking.
Maintain formation.
Do NOT assume the VSC has ended unless instructed.VSC Formation lasts a maximum of 2 laps.
Drivers may pit.
They will lose position.
They must rejoin at the rear of the formation if VSC is still active.
If VSC Pits is called while a driver is mid-pit:
They may exit at race pace to unlap themselves.
Return to pits.
Rejoin at the rear of the formation.
Message:VIRTUAL SAFETY CAR (PIT NOW) β All cars enter pits now. Keep formation at pit exit line. No overtaking. Await updateThis is called if VSC Formation exceeds its 2-lap limit.Procedure:
All cars must enter the pits immediately.
Line up at the pit exit board.
Maintain formation.
No overtaking.
Drivers may take a pit stop if they choose.Drivers must not leave their pit box until a Green Flag is given.When formation exits the pits:
Cars in formation have right of way.
Drivers leaving pit boxes may only join once the final car in formation has passed.
